According to Stratistics MRC, the Global Vehicle Roadside Assistance Market is accounted for $25.0 billion in 2024 and is expected to reach $38.9billion by 2030 growing at a CAGR of 7.6% during the forecast period. Vehicle roadside assistance is a service that helps drivers with unexpected vehicle issues while on the road. It provides support for problems such as flat tires, dead batteries, lockouts, fuel shortages, or engine breakdowns. Services typically include towing, tire changes, jump-starts, fuel delivery, and locksmith services. Roadside assistance is often offered by insurance providers, auto clubs, or as part of a car warranty. It ensures quick resolution of issues, minimizing disruptions and ensuring safety for drivers in emergency situations.

Market Dynamics:

Driver:

Rising vehicle ownership

The increasing vehicle ownership worldwide is driving the growth of the market. As more people rely on personal transportation, the demand for on-demand roadside support services such as tire changes, fuel delivery, and emergency towing is expanding. With vehicles becoming more complex and urban congestion rising, drivers seek reliable assistance to minimize downtime and ensure safety. This trend is further fueled by the rise of mobile apps and subscription-based services, offering convenience and faster response times.

Restraint:

Limited service availability

Limited service availability in the Vehicle Roadside Assistance market can negatively impact customer satisfaction and overall market growth. In areas with insufficient coverage, drivers may experience long wait times or be unable to access essential services during emergencies. This lack of reliability can lead to frustration, reduced trust in service providers, and a reluctance to invest in subscription-based assistance plans. Ultimately, it hinders the expansion and competitiveness of the industry.

Opportunity:

Increasing adoption of connected cars

The increasing adoption of connected cars is transforming the market by enabling real-time diagnostics and automatic alerts. These smart vehicles can detect issues such as low battery or tire malfunctions and immediately notify drivers or service providers. This proactive approach improves response times, enhances service efficiency, and reduces downtime. As connected car technology advances, it drives greater demand for integrated, data-driven roadside assistance solutions.

Threat:

Competition from third-party providers

Competition from third-party providers in the market can pressure traditional service providers to lower prices, potentially compromising service quality. With numerous independent players entering the market, consumers may face difficulty distinguishing between reliable and subpar services. This intense competition may also lead to fragmented offerings, reducing consistency in coverage and response times. As a result, customer satisfaction and brand loyalty can be negatively affected.

Covid-19 Impact:

The COVID-19 pandemic significantly disrupted the Vehicle Roadside Assistance market, with reduced road traffic and travel restrictions leading to a temporary decline in demand for services. However, the market gradually rebounded as vehicle usage increased post-lockdown. The pandemic also accelerated digital transformation, with more customers opting for app-based and contactless roadside assistance services, highlighting a shift toward more convenient, remote, and tech-driven solutions in the industry.

The fuel delivery segment is projected to be the largest during the forecast period

The fuel delivery segment is projected to account for the largest market share during the projection period offering drivers a convenient solution when they run out of fuel.. This service is increasingly popular due to its ability to save time and prevent drivers from having to walk to the nearest gas station. With mobile apps and GPS tracking, fuel delivery services provide quick and efficient assistance, contributing to enhanced customer satisfaction and the overall growth of the market.

The insurance companies segment is expected to have the highest CAGR during the forecast period

The insurance companies segment is expected to have the highest CAGR during the extrapolated period. Many insurers partner with third-party providers to offer benefits like towing, flat tire assistance, and fuel delivery. This integration enhances customer value, offering convenience and peace of mind during emergencies. As a result, insurance-driven roadside assistance services are becoming increasingly popular, contributing to market expansion and customer retention.

Region with largest share:

North America region is projected to account for the largest market share during the forecast period driven by increasing vehicle ownership. With a well-developed infrastructure and a strong presence of both traditional and digital service providers, North American consumers benefit from fast, reliable assistance through mobile apps and subscription models. Rising urbanization, along with a focus on enhanced safety and efficiency, further fuels market expansion in the region.

Region with highest CAGR:

Asia Pacific is expected to register the highest growth rate over the forecast period driven by urbanization, and rising disposable incomes. Rising concerns over vehicle safety, along with the expansion of insurance companies and service providers, are further propelling market growth. Additionally, technological advancements such as mobile apps and GPS tracking are improving service efficiency, making roadside assistance more accessible and reliable across countries in the region.

Key Developments:

In September 2024, Agero announced it has renewed its multi-year partnership with Hagerty, an automotive enthusiast brand and a leading specialty vehicle insurance provider. With this agreement, Agero will continue providing unparalleled roadside assistance services to Hagerty clients and Hagerty Drivers Club members across the U.S.

In January 2024, Emirates Roads Assistance has launched its latest offering, a battery exhaustion support service, now available through its innovative "Emirates Roads Assistance" app. The new service enriches the existing suite of assistance provided by the company across the UAE, utilizing a robust fleet of 500 vehicles.
